LG Optimus Black (P970) owners can now update their device with the latest and official Android 4.0 (Ice Cream Sandwich) version. As of now, there is no word as to when the Optimus Black will receive the Android 4.1 (Jelly Bean) version. However, users can now enjoy the taste of ICS on their Optimus Black.

Those looking to install this firmware manually can do so by following this tutorial. The firmware update comes with several features such as updated Gesture features, Boot animation and lock screen choosing option is enabled.

Pre-requisites:

  • Back up all your data including internet settings
  • Enable USB deugging by heading to Settings > Applications > Development > USB debugging
  • Uninstall the anti-virus tools to avoid the interruption during the update process

To update LG Optimus Black with ICS Android 4.0 firmware:

  • Download the KDZ file to the PC. Once the file is downloaded, open the same since it is an executable file. After the application is opened, set Type and Phone Mode to choose the .kdz file in your PC
  • Once the software is launched, you will have to wait for the firmware update process to complete
  • To check whether the ICS firmware is updated or not, you need to check the same by browsing to Settings > About Phone

The new ICS version should now be installed and running on your LG Optimus Black (P970).

Note: In case the device does not boot up or show the home screen then remove and re-insert the battery to boot the device once again in the normal mode.
